什么是编程模拟题答案

什么是编程模拟题答案

编程模拟题答案是指针对编程模拟题目的标准答案或者示例解法。用于辅助学习者理解和掌握编程知识点,提高解题技能。这些答案通常包含详尽的代码示例以及细节解释,并遵循编程最佳实践。特别值得一提的是代码的可读性和注释,它们对于理解代码的意图和逻辑至关重要。优秀的编程模拟题答案不只是提供代码片段,还会解释为什么要这样实现,以及可能的替代方案和它们各自的利弊。

一、编程模拟题的作用

编程模拟题的首要作用是提供给学习者一种实践环境,帮助他们将理论知识应用于具体的编程任务中。通过解决这些模拟题目,学习者不仅能够巩固已有知识,还能够发现并填补自己在编程方面的知识空缺。

二、如何制定有效的模拟题答案

为了制定有效的模拟题答案,编写者需要做到代码准确性、清晰的注释以及详细的解释说明。代码需要精确地解决问题,避免出现逻辑、语法错误,或者效率低下的情形。注释则应清楚地指出代码的功能和作用,特别是那些不易理解的部分。解释说明应涵盖为何采用此种解决方案,以及可能的变体和对应场景。

三、解决方案的多样性和灵活性

优秀的编程模拟题答案应该展现出问题解决方案的多样性。针对同一问题,可以提供多种编程思路和实现方式,每一种都给出相应的优缺点分析。这样做可以帮助学习者理解不同编程策略在实际应用中的表现和适用范围。

四、答案的更新和扩展性

随着技术的发展和编程语言的更新,原有的编程模拟题答案可能不再适用。因此,维护更新答案库是一个重要的工作,包括对答案的反思和改进,以及新增内容的补充,确保答案的时效性和适应性,同时为学习者提供最新的编程实践。

五、答案的实用性和教育意义

编程模拟题答案的最终目标是为了提升学习者的编程能力,从而在真实世界中解决问题。因此,在编写答案时,应当注意其实用性和教育意义,避免纯理论讲解脱离实际应用。好的答案可以启发思考,激发创新,而不仅仅是提供一段代码作为复现。

六、编程模拟题答案在教学中的应用

在编程教学中,模拟题答案被用作评估学习者的学习结果、指导学习过程、以及作为课堂讲解的辅助材料。老师和教育工作者应该充分利用这些答案,结合学习者的水平和需求,灵活引导学习者分析问题,独立寻找解决方案,从而培育其自主问题解决能力。

综上所述,编程模拟题答案是教育过程中的重要资源,为学习者提供了实践机会和深入理解的途径。通过提供清晰、高效、可更新的标准答案,辅助学习者掌握编程技能,并在实际编程问题中运用所学知识。

相关问答FAQs:

什么是编程模拟题答案?

编程模拟题答案是指在解决编程问题时产生的具体解决方案。编程模拟题是一种常见的测试编程能力的方式,通常要求编写代码来模拟某个特定的场景或问题。编程模拟题答案提供了一个可以被其他程序员参考的解决方案,帮助他们理解如何解决类似的问题。

如何编写编程模拟题答案?

编写编程模拟题答案需要遵循一些基本的步骤:

  1. 理解问题:仔细阅读并理解题目要求,确保自己完全理解问题的背景和要求。

  2. 设计算法:根据问题的要求,设计一个有效的算法来解决问题。考虑使用适当的数据结构和算法来提高代码的性能和可读性。

  3. 编写代码:使用合适的编程语言,按照设计的算法编写代码。代码应该简洁、清晰,并遵循良好的编程风格和规范。

  4. 测试代码:编写一些测试用例来验证你的代码是否按照预期工作。确保代码能够处理各种边界情况,并且输出正确的结果。

  5. 优化代码:如果代码运行效率不佳,可以尝试优化算法或数据结构,以提高代码的性能。

为什么编程模拟题答案很重要?

编程模拟题答案对于学习编程和提高编程能力非常重要。通过学习他人的答案,可以了解不同的解决思路,学习如何高效地解决编程问题。此外,编程模拟题答案还可以作为学习和面试的参考,帮助他人了解你的编程能力和解决问题的能力。通过编写和分享优质的编程模拟题答案,可以促进编程社区的合作和交流,推动编程技术的发展和进步。

文章标题:什么是编程模拟题答案,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/1599799

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
worktileworktile管理员
上一篇 2024年4月27日
下一篇 2024年4月27日

相关推荐

  • 数控编程X -1表示什么

    数控编程中的X -1表示工具相对于参考点或原点在X轴方向移动至-1的位置。这是一种指定数控机床移动命令的方式,在数控编程里被广泛使用。举一个具体的实例来说,如果一个数控机床的刀具当前位于X轴的0点,编程指令X -1则告诉机床在X轴方向负方向上移动至-1的位置,即向左移动1单位(通常为1毫米或1英寸,…

    2024年5月6日
    1500
  • vscode为什么要下载gcc

    VSCode需要下载GCC来编译C/C++代码、执行调试任务、提供智能提示功能。如同一个厨师需要厨具来准备食物,开发人员需要编译器如GCC来处理和转换代码,以便创建可执行的程序。 GCC是“GNU Compiler Collection”的缩写,是一套功能强大的编译器集合,支持多种编程语言,其中最常…

    2024年4月3日
    10100
  • app编程是什么编程软件

    APP编程是指开发移动应用程序的过程,使用的主要编程软件包含1、Android Studio、2、Xcode、3、Unity等。 在这些软件中,特别值得关注的是Android Studio,它是由Google官方推出和支持的集成开发环境(IDE),专门为Android操作系统设计。这款软件提供了一系…

    2024年5月1日
    3700
  • 华硕用什么编程

    华硕在软件开发和固件编程上主要应用C++、C、Python和Java等编程语言。 其中C++用于高性能软件开发,如游戏和图形软件;C语言常用于固件和低层驱动的开发;Python因其易读性和强大的库,在自动化脚本和测试中得到广泛应用;Java则用于Android应用开发。 C++和C语言在系统级编程中…

    2024年5月2日
    2700
  • vscode中怎么样设置行数

    VSCode中设置行数的方法主要包括:打开设置面板、启用行号、选择行号显示风格。 在Visual Studio Code(VSCode)中,设置行号是提高代码阅读和调试效率的一个重要功能。行号的存在允许开发者快速定位代码,特别是在进行代码审查或者与他人合作时,通过行号参考可以准确地指出问题所在。下面…

    2024年5月6日
    1500
  • 什么编程语言就业

    编程语言就业前景强大的是:1、PYTHON;2、JAVASCRIPT;3、JAVA;4、C#;5、SWIFT。 其中,PYTHON以其强大的应用范围和相对较高的入门门槛脱颖而出。它不仅是大数据和机器学习领域的首选语言,同时也在网络开发、自动化脚本、和数据分析等多个领域有着广泛的应用。PYTHON社区…

    2024年5月1日
    4100
  • .project文件用什么工具

    .project文件用的工具有:1. Eclipse IDE;2. Notepad++;3. Visual Studio Code;4. Sublime Text;5. Atom。Eclipse IDE 是一个常用的 Java 开发工具,它内置了工程管理器,可以方便地创建、编辑和管理.project…

    2023年2月28日
    93600
  • 中班的机器人编程是什么

    中班机器人编程是面向幼儿园中班年龄段儿童的编程教育活动,通常涉及使用简单的编程工具或游戏应用,帮助孩子们理解编程基础概念、逻辑思维和问题解决技能。 其中一个关键点在于为孩子们创造趣味性学习体验,从而激发他们对科学技术的兴趣。例如,通过编程教具或软件,小朋友可以指令机器人按照特定顺序完成一系列动作,在…

    2024年4月27日
    4400
  • 编程主要是教什么

    编程主要教授逻辑思维、解决问题的能力、编程语言的基础、软件开发生命周期、以及团队合作技能。 其中,逻辑思维是编程最核心的部分,它不仅帮助理解和分析问题,还能设计出高效的解决方案。通过编程,学习者能够锻炼如何将复杂问题分解为小步骤和单元,进而用代码实现解答。这个过程对于提高抽象思维能力和理解复杂系统的…

    2024年4月25日
    4600
  • 设备编程叫什么

    设备编程通常称为嵌入式编程,这是因为它涉及在非计算机设备(嵌入式系统)上运行的软件编程。嵌入式编程特别关注于与硬件的交互和优化,需要对设备的硬件和操作环境有深入的理解。具体而言,在嵌入式编程中,开发人员需要确保软件能够在资源有限的环境中有效运行,同时满足速度、可靠性和功耗的要求。 一、嵌入式系统的概…

    2024年5月2日
    4400

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部